How does Galfan Gabion compare to traditional options? Galfan Gabion has emerged as a noteworthy alternative to traditional gabion materials due to its enhanced corrosion resistance and durability. Traditional gabion boxes, usually made from galvanized steel, are known to degrade over time when exposed to weather elements. However, Galfan Gabion, which utilizes a zinc-aluminum alloy coating, provides a significant upgrade in performance. One of the key advantages of Galfan Gabion is its superior resistance to corrosion. According to the National Center for Corrosion Education, structures made with Galfan have a longer lifespan compared to those constructed with standard galvanized materials. The innovative coating extends the life of the gabions by up to two to three times. Moreover, this enhanced durability reduces maintenance costs over time, making it an economically wise choice for both residential and commercial applications. In terms of aesthetics and versatility, Galfan Gabions can also be tailored to numerous design preferences. The appearance of these gabions can blend harmoniously with different landscapes, while traditional options often present a more industrial look that can clash with natural surroundings. Flexibility in design enables architects and builders to create visually appealing structures while ensuring the stability and functionality of the gabion walls. When evaluating costs, it's essential to refer to resources like Construction Cost Data, which provide detailed analyses on material expenses. Although initial investments in Galfan Gabion may be higher compared to standard galvanized options, the long-term savings associated with reduced maintenance and increased durability often lead to a more economical choice.
